DocumentCode :
2774936
Title :
Early experience with object-oriented message driven computing
Author :
Christopher, Thomas W.
Author_Institution :
Dept. of Comput. Sci., Illinois Inst. of Technol., Chicago, IL, USA
fYear :
1990
fDate :
8-10 Oct 1990
Firstpage :
503
Lastpage :
506
Abstract :
A model of parallel computation, message-driven computing (MDC), is presented, along with a language OOMDC/C that implements it. OOMDC/C is an object-oriented version of MDC that has been implemented in a sequential version and in two parallel versions on the Encore multiprocessor, one holding the messages in shared memory and the other copying the messages between processes. It is shown that the model facilitates the use of a variety of parallel data and control structures, including Actors, distributed arrays, communicating processes, remote procedure calls, broadcast and accumulation, data flow graphs, l-structures, streams, active messages, and demand-driven dynamic programming
Keywords :
object-oriented programming; parallel programming; programming theory; Actors; Encore multiprocessor; MDC; OOMDC/C; accumulation; active messages; broadcast; communicating processes; data flow graphs; demand-driven dynamic programming; distributed arrays; l-structures; message driven computing; object-oriented; parallel computation; parallel data; remote procedure calls; shared memory; streams; Broadcasting; Computational modeling; Computer science; Concurrent computing; Distributed computing; Dynamic programming; Functional programming; Message passing; Object oriented modeling; Pattern matching;
fLanguage :
English
Publisher :
ieee
Conference_Titel :
Frontiers of Massively Parallel Computation, 1990. Proceedings., 3rd Symposium on the
Conference_Location :
College Park, MD
Print_ISBN :
0-8186-2053-6
Type :
conf
DOI :
10.1109/FMPC.1990.89503
Filename :
89503
Link To Document :
بازگشت